What an Insights surface is

Every Insights page reads from a read-replica of your tenant’s event and conversation data with buckets pre-aggregated at hourly or daily granularity. That keeps the analytics load off the write path that serves your live conversations, and it means the numbers update on the bucket cadence, not in real time — expect “today” (or the current hour) to lag slightly. Access is role-scoped per surface. The cost-family surfaces — LLM spend, Agent ROI, the cost governor — restrict to the owner, admin, developer, and billing roles, because they expose aggregate cost and revenue analysis. The analytics-family surfaces (retention, journeys, funnels, topic intelligence, deliverability, SMS click-throughs, containment) are visible to the owner, admin, developer, and viewer roles. Readers without the right role simply don’t see the page in the sidebar, and API calls from those roles are rejected.

Cohort retention — Insights → Retention

Console route: /insights/retention, page title “Cohort Retention”. What a cohort-retention grid answers: of the subjects (contacts, users, devices) who first did a thing in period X, what share keeps doing it in each later period? A cohort is a group of subjects bucketed by when they first fired an event — every subject belongs to exactly one cohort (their first-period bucket), and the grid then follows each cohort across subsequent periods. The dashboard renders both weekly and daily cohort curves over your collected CDP (Customer Data Platform) events, with a heatmap view where each row is one cohort and each column is one trailing period. Pick the event to measure (any event you emit via the events/CDP endpoints) and the dashboard groups first-fires, then charts what percentage of each cohort returns in period 1, period 2, period 3, and so on. How to read it as an operator: scan down a column to compare cohorts’ same-period retention (is the Tuesday campaign week holding better than Thursday?), and scan across a row to see how fast one cohort decays. The surface also exposes curated broadcasts and flows behind it — the broadcasts you run and the flows subscribers enter all emit events, so cohort grids tie directly to them.

Journey paths — Insights → Journey Paths

Console route: /insights/journey-paths, page title “Customer Journey Paths”. Journey paths visualize the touchpoint sequences customers actually take across channels — a cross-channel path/Sankey (a directed-weight graph where edge thickness encodes traffic share) over web, chat, voice, email, and messaging, with drop-off between stages. The dashboard attributes multi-step conversions to the ordered path and renders starting/ending nodes — pick the node where held journeys commonly start (e.g. “website visit”) or end (e.g. “order confirmed”) and the surface re-reweights the whole graph around that pivot. Use it to spot the dominant drop-off edges: if 80 % of your voice-answerers abandon at the “verification step” node, that is the failure to fix before any funnel level.

Funnels & Retention — Insights → Funnels

Console route: /insights/funnels, page title “Funnels & Retention”. The funnel builder writes ordered steps — each step is a CDP event (“contact created”, “first message sent”, “flow completed”) — and the dashboard measures step-to-step conversion: of subjects that reached step N, what share reached step N+1 within the conversion window? Add steps, set the conversion window, run the funnel, and the Step conversion chart shows Entered (subjects who reached a step) and Converted (subjects who moved on) per step. The page also embeds the same cohort grid as the Retention surface, so you can move between “did the campaign convert within 7 days?” (funnel) and “does the campaign cohort still convert after 30 days?” (retention) in one pass.

Topic intelligence — Insights → Topic Intelligence

Console route: /insights/topic-intelligence, page title “Topic Intelligence”. Topic intelligence clusters the contact reasons across voice, chat, email, and WhatsApp into auto-tagged topics, then trends them. For each topic you see volume, a per-channel split, and outcome signals: CSAT, deflection (how often the topic resolved without a human), and average handle time. Use it to find the topics routing badly to AI containment (high volume + low deflection) or the topics absorbing human-handle time (high handle time + high deflection — expensive if your flow could have resolved them).

Deliverability — Insights → Deliverability

Console route: /insights/deliverability. Deliverability aggregates per-channel delivery KPIs and diagnostics across SMS, WhatsApp, RCS, Email, Voice, Instagram, Messenger, and Viber — one tab per channel with a 24 h / 7 d / 30 d window selector. The score at the top of the page is the composite of route-level delivery, latency SLOs (percentage of deliveries that met your latency window), delivery-waterfall diagnosis (which delivery step leaked), and DLR anomaly detection on SMS routes — the “score” and “waterfall” give you the diagnosis, not a bare “good/bad” verdict. Use the export-to-workbook button on the page to pull the current channel’s series out as a spreadsheet. SMS click-throughs — Insights → SMS CTR

Console route: /insights/sms-ctr, page title “SMS click-throughs”. SMS click-through reporting is the link tracking counterpart of delivery reporting: per campaign and per sending queue, it shows sends, tracked links, clicks, and the computed click-through ratio (CTR). The dashboard reads Orbit’s shorten-links pipeline, so campaigns that send shortened URLs (as Orbit campaigns always do) produce CTR by default — use this page when you need to know whether the message actually pulled recipients to your link, not just whether it delivered.

AI containment & resolution — Insights → Containment

Console route: /insights/containment, page title “AI Containment”. Containment is the share of AI-agent conversations that resolved without a human handoff; the surface additionally reports the share that reached a resolution (regardless of who resolved it), a daily trend, and a per-agent breakdown. Use it to separate “the AI contained the customer” from “the AI resolved the customer”: an agent with weak containment but strong resolution is escalating unnecessarily; an agent with strong containment but weak resolution is sitting in a loop. The companion Agent ROI dashboard prices those outcomes against the LLM cost of the agent.

LLM spend — Insights → LLM spend

Console route: /insights/llm-spend, page title “LLM spend”. LLM spend reports tokens and cents per agent, per model, and per conversation, in both overview (org-wide aggregate) and timeseries (daily buckets) form. It also tracks daily-cap progress and projects month-to-date spend. Use per-model and per-agent breakdowns when rebalancing routing — a cheaper model on a route with the same resolution rate reads directly as lower spend with no product change. AI cost governor — Insights → Cost Governor

Console route: /insights/cost-governor, page title “AI Cost Governor”. The cost governor is the enforcing counterpart of the dashboards above: per-tenant budget caps for LLM tokens (and ASR, the speech-to-text leg of voice-agent calls), automatic model downshift when spend nears its cap, and cost-per-resolution margin analytics per agent. This is the surface that makes the AI agent’s cost behaviour bounded rather than just observable — set a cap here and traffic continues at a cheaper model tier instead of runaway billing. Together with the AI agent cost controls page it is where agent ops teams live.

Marketing mix modeling — Insights → Media Mix Model

Console route: /insights/media-mix-model, page title “Marketing Mix Model”, backed by POST /api/v1/cdp/analytics/marketing-mix-model if you want the same fit in your own tooling. Where the attribution surface shares credit across the touchpoints each contact actually hit, and holdout/lift asks whether one campaign caused a lift, the marketing mix model is top-down: it regresses daily channel spend against daily revenue over time and answers the budgeting question — given what I spend per channel and what that spend returns on average, how should I split a fixed budget? To run a fit, point the model at your data: the revenue event whose value carries conversion or order value (any event you emit via the events/CDP endpoints, with a monetary property on it — value by default), the channel and spend properties on your spend events, a lookback window (14 to 180 days), and an adstock decay — how much of yesterday’s spend still works today. Set the decay higher for brand channels whose effect lands over weeks, lower for intent channels that convert the same day. Hit Run model and the surface regresses spend (with carryover and saturation applied) against revenue, then reports per channel: incremental revenue contribution and its share, ROI, current average daily spend, and a recommended daily spend, with the delta next to it. Read the response curve (the sparkline per channel) as the diminishing-returns shape: it is the expected revenue as spend on that channel rises, flattening as the channel saturates. The recommended budget split shifts money out of channels already on the flat part of their curve and into channels still on the steep part — reallocate roughly the budget the curve says, not the budget history says. The summary tiles above the table report the fit quality (R²), total and channel-attributed revenue, and the baseline revenue per day that no channel explains. If the page reports “not enough history yet,” the window has fewer than two weeks of aligned daily spend and revenue — widen the lookback or confirm the revenue event and spend/channel properties are actually being recorded. Access matches the cost-family dashboards because marketing mix modeling (MMM) reads the tenant-wide event stream: the owner, admin, and developer roles see the page, and api access needs the contacts:read scope.
